Home Assistant iOS未来路线图:即将推出的功能和改进
【免费下载链接】iOS:iphone: Home Assistant for Apple platforms项目地址: https://gitcode.com/gh_mirrors/ios1/iOS
Home Assistant iOS应用是一款专为Apple平台设计的智能家居控制中心,让用户能够轻松管理和监控家中的智能设备。随着技术的不断发展,开发团队正致力于为用户带来更多令人期待的功能和改进,提升智能家居体验。
1. 增强的安全性能:mTLS支持正式版
目前处于实验阶段的mTLS(Mutual TLS)功能将在未来版本中正式推出。mTLS是一种安全协议,客户端和服务器通过证书相互认证,为Home Assistant访问提供更高级别的安全保障。

该功能适用于以下场景:
- 在反向代理(如nginx、Traefik)后保护Home Assistant访问
- 提供超越用户名/密码的额外身份验证层
- 仅限制受信任证书的设备访问
虽然当前实验版本存在一些限制,如watchOS不支持、本地推送可能无法在mTLS配置下工作等,但正式版将对这些问题进行优化,为用户提供更全面的安全保护。
2. 设计系统升级:更统一的用户界面
开发团队计划引入全新的Home Assistant设计系统,包括统一的字体大小和样式。这一改进将使应用在不同Apple设备上呈现更一致的视觉效果,提升用户体验。
设计系统的升级将涉及多个模块,如:
- Sources/Shared/DesignSystem/DesignSystem.swift
- 各个界面组件的样式统一
3. 域支持扩展:更多设备类型兼容
为了支持更多类型的智能设备,开发团队计划扩展域映射功能。目前在Sources/Shared/Domain/Domain.swift中标记的"TODO: Map more domains"表明,未来将增加对更多设备域的支持,使用户能够控制和监控更多种类的智能设备。
4. 连接性优化:网络检测与配置改进
应用的网络连接性将得到进一步优化,包括改进SSID检索功能。开发团队计划将SSID检索重构为异步操作,以提高应用的响应性和稳定性。
5. watchOS体验提升:更好的辅助功能支持
针对Apple Watch用户,开发团队计划在watchOS 10及以上版本中引入新的交互反馈机制。将使用系统原生的".sensoryFeedback"修饰符替代当前的实现,为用户提供更自然、直观的操作体验。
6. 性能优化:代码结构与资源管理
开发团队将持续优化应用的代码结构和资源管理,包括:
- 改进场景管理逻辑
- 优化外部消息总线处理
- 提升MacBridge功能的稳定性和兼容性
7. 无障碍功能增强:更多辅助选项
未来版本将进一步增强应用的无障碍功能,为有特殊需求的用户提供更好的使用体验。这包括优化屏幕阅读器支持、改进颜色对比度等。
如何获取最新更新
要获取Home Assistant iOS应用的最新更新,您可以:
- 关注官方发布渠道
- 参与测试计划,体验最新的测试版本
- 通过以下命令克隆仓库,自行构建最新版本:
git clone https://gitcode.com/gh_mirrors/ios1/iOSHome Assistant iOS应用的未来充满期待,开发团队将继续努力,为用户带来更多创新功能和改进。无论您是智能家居新手还是资深用户,都可以期待更强大、更安全、更易用的Home Assistant iOS应用体验。
随着这些功能的逐步实现,Home Assistant iOS应用将成为您智能家居控制的终极选择,让您的生活更加智能、便捷和安全。
【免费下载链接】iOS:iphone: Home Assistant for Apple platforms项目地址: https://gitcode.com/gh_mirrors/ios1/iOS
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考